description This APO report pinpoints the declining agricultural productivity situation in APO economies since 2019 and explores how key measures could accelerate progress achieving food security and mitigating undernourishment by improving calorie availability per person. Key challenges include slowed agricultural productivity, climate change, land degradation, insufficient R&D investment, water scarcity, and inefficiencies in markets. The report examines measures such as policy interventions and investments in R&D, irrigation, and water use efficiency to enhance productivity, food security, and sustainable resource use. Such measures could accelerate progress toward achieving food security and mitigating undernourishment by improving calorie availability per person.
